Python输入数字完整代码
时间: 2023-09-09 15:04:28 浏览: 107
### 回答1:
以下是Python输入整数的完整代码示例:
```python
num = int(input("请输入一个整数:"))
print("您输入的整数是:", num)
```
首先,使用 `input()` 函数提示用户输入一个整数,然后将用户输入的字符串转换为整数类型并赋值给变量 `num`。
接下来,使用 `print()` 函数输出用户输入的整数。
注意,在Python 2.x中,`input()` 函数会将用户输入的内容当做Python表达式进行解析,因此如果用户输入的是一个字符串,会直接当做变量名来处理,有可能导致安全问题。因此,如果使用Python 2.x版本,应该使用 `raw_input()` 函数来获取用户输入。而在Python 3.x中,`input()` 函数默认返回字符串类型,因此无需担心这个问题。
### 回答2:
在Python中,我们可以使用内置的input()函数来获取用户的输入。下面是使用input()函数输入数字的完整代码示例:
```python
# 提示用户输入一个数字
num = input("请输入一个数字: ")
# 将输入的字符串转换为整数
num = int(num)
# 打印输入的数字
print("您输入的数字是: ", num)
```
首先,我们使用input()函数提示用户输入一个数字,并将用户输入的内容存储在变量`num`中。
接下来,我们使用`int()`函数将用户输入的字符串转换为整数。如果用户输入的内容无法转换为整数,会引发ValueError异常。
最后,我们使用print()函数打印出用户输入的数字。
需要注意的是,输入的数字必须是合法的整数,否则代码会抛出异常。如果想要输入浮点数,可以将输入的内容转换成浮点数类型,即使用`float()`函数而不是`int()`函数。
另外,还可以添加错误处理机制,用于处理非法输入的情况。这可以通过使用try-except语句来实现。如果用户不输入任何内容或输入的内容无法转换成数字,可以给用户一个提示信息,并要求重新输入。
### 回答3:
下面是一个完整的Python代码示例,用于输入数字并将其打印出来:
```python
number = float(input("请输入一个数字: ")) # 使用input函数获取用户输入的数字,并使用float函数将其转换为浮点数
print("您输入的数字是:", number) # 使用print函数打印输出用户输入的数字
```
这段代码通过`input`函数提示用户输入一个数字,然后使用`float`函数将输入的内容转换为浮点数类型,最后使用`print`函数将用户输入的数字打印出来。
阅读全文